#1799019 Mac freezes after installing rEFIt when “executing fsck_hfs”

Posted henrik242 on 21 February 2012 - 07:51 AM

I have a Macbook 5.1, with OS X Lion and Boot Camp installed. rEFIt was installed and booted Ubuntu fine. After booting to the Mac partition, it freezes after "executing fsck_hfs" (seen in verbose mode). I need to force reboot and the Mac boots normally. Disk Utility found somes minor errors in the disk. These errors and the freeze appear every time I reinstall rEFIt. I'm unable to boot to the rEFIt menu again, even though I've run both /efi/refit/enable.sh and the rEFIt installer. This issue has been verified by several others in the rEFIt bugtracker.
